Every season offers something special in the Yellowstone area. Winters in Gardiner are generally mild, and the scenic road through Yellowstone's northern range to Cooke City remains open year-round. This region provides some of the park's best wildlife viewing opportunities, including elk, bison, and the famous Yellowstone wolves.

John and I lived in the Gardiner area for 46 years, raising our family here and working in the outfitting and ranching businesses . We have 6 kids and 18 grandkids. In 1996 we sold our outfitting business in the Absaroka Beartooth Wilderness area near Gardiner and purchased a guide territory in Northern British Columbia. We spent our summers and falls in B.C. for 11 years. In 2006 , we sold the guide area and purchased a ranch where we now live, raising cattle and hay. We enjoy spending time with our family and taking horse pack trips. I am also an avid quilter and scrapbooker.
